Warning Signs You Need Temperature-Controlled Drying

Ignoring these warning signs can lead to costly repairs and health issues. Our team is here to help you catch these signs early and prevent further damage.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ice persistent musty smells in your home, it may be a sign of hidden moisture. Don’t ignore these odors they can be a precursor to mold growth and structural issues.

Deteriorating Wood or Drywall

If you notice warping, buckling, or discoloration on your walls or floors, it’s likely a sign of water damage. Act quickly to prevent further damage and potential health risks.

Temperature-Controlled Drying v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Water damage in a small area (less than 100 sqft) Yes No DIY methods can be effective for small areas.
Water damage in a large area (over 1000 sqft) No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are necessary for large-scale drying.
Water damage in a high-traffic area or near electrical parts No Yes Professional knowledge and equipment are required to ensure safety and prevent further damage.

Temperature-Controlled Drying Cost in Plano, TX

The cost of temperature-controlled drying in Plano, TX can vary greatly dep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ates are free and tailored to your specific situ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Equipment setup and dr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, temperature settings, and equipment usage.
Moisture detection and monitoring $200 – $1,000 Extent of moisture damage, number of technicians required.
Final inspection and cleanup $100 – $500 Complexity of cleanup, number of affected areas.
